How they compare

Croatia currently reports 1.45 units per square kilometre against 1.31 units per square kilometre in Papua New Guinea, a difference of 0.14 units per square kilometre.

That makes Croatia's figure about 1.1 times Papua New Guinea's.

Across all 32 years both countries report, Croatia has been ahead every year.

Croatia ranks 165th and Papua New Guinea ranks 168th of 216 countries.

Croatia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Croatia Papua New Guinea Difference Ahead
1990s 2.19 units per square kilometre 0.7716 units per square kilometre 1.41 units per square kilometre Croatia
2000s 1.85 units per square kilometre 0.9956 units per square kilometre 0.8526 units per square kilometre Croatia
2010s 1.71 units per square kilometre 1.21 units per square kilometre 0.5042 units per square kilometre Croatia
2020s 1.46 units per square kilometre 1.3 units per square kilometre 0.1612 units per square kilometre Croatia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
